|
|
@ -12,7 +12,7 @@ |
|
|
|
import { useStore } from "vuex"; |
|
|
|
import { useStore } from "vuex"; |
|
|
|
import { reactive, onMounted, ref, computed } from "vue"; |
|
|
|
import { reactive, onMounted, ref, computed } from "vue"; |
|
|
|
import { useI18n } from "vue3-i18n"; |
|
|
|
import { useI18n } from "vue3-i18n"; |
|
|
|
import { qualitys, equips_icon_path, red_gif, colorful_gif, taigu_gif } from "@/config"; |
|
|
|
import { qualitys, equips_icon_path, equip_effect_gif, red_gif, colorful_gif, taigu_gif } from "@/config"; |
|
|
|
|
|
|
|
|
|
|
|
const { t } = useI18n(); |
|
|
|
const { t } = useI18n(); |
|
|
|
const { state, commit, dispatch } = useStore(); |
|
|
|
const { state, commit, dispatch } = useStore(); |
|
|
@ -22,6 +22,8 @@ const src = computed(() => { |
|
|
|
return false; |
|
|
|
return false; |
|
|
|
} |
|
|
|
} |
|
|
|
const quality = prop.equip.quality; |
|
|
|
const quality = prop.equip.quality; |
|
|
|
|
|
|
|
const key = quality.extraQuality || quality.quality; |
|
|
|
|
|
|
|
return equip_effect_gif[key]; |
|
|
|
if (quality.extraQuality) { |
|
|
|
if (quality.extraQuality) { |
|
|
|
return taigu_gif; |
|
|
|
return taigu_gif; |
|
|
|
} |
|
|
|
} |
|
|
|